Spa City Extreme 6/12 Hour Race

March 10 2007 was the date for the Spa City Extreme 12 Hour race at Cedar Glades Park in Hot Springs AR. Chris Irving and John Oakes ventured over to represent RB's Racing. The race had various classes; 6 hour solo (with age group breakdowns), 6 hour teams, 12 hour solo (with age group breakdowns) and 12 hour teams. There were 50 solo and team entries in the six hour and 14 solo and 4 teams in the 12 hour. John Oakes was entered in the grueling 12 hour Single Speed class and Chris Irving signed up for the 40-49 12 hour class. The race started with the typical 200 yard run for the Le mans start. Seventy racers running down hill on a gravel road in stiff cycling shoes was an ugly sight.

After a 49 minute first lap Irving was in 5th place and Oakes was in 20th (out of 70 racers on the course). Oakes was setting the pace for the SS class and steadily moving up through the overall ranks. Irving swapped leads for overall solo during the 4-7th laps, eventually deciding to let the other rider lead, thinking he would have to finish to win. Both RB's racers suffered through the various endurance racing maladies, crashes and numb extremities. Socks were changed, helmets and gloves swapped to alleviate the problems.

As dusk settled on Hot Springs, RB's Racing realized that Irving and Oakes were running 1st and 2nd overall in the 12 hour solo class. They held on through the lonely night laps maintaining those positions. Irving won the race with 11 laps in 11:44 (108.8 miles) and Oakes finished 1st in single speed and 2nd overall with 10 laps in 11:28 (98.9 miles).

Other Memphis area riders took home top honors as well, with Steven Wells (SCC/Ripper Clan/Team All-black) winning the 30-39 6 hour solo, much to his surprise. Laureen Coffelt took the women's class 12 hour solo overall title. She was only credited with 9 laps, at 11:14, even though she actually rode 10 laps in 12:42. Unfortunately, she missed the 9:30 PM cutoff by 12 minutes on her 10th lap, thereby losing the lap. Dan Frayer won the 20-29 solo class with 9 laps in 11:38

Overall it was a well run race that must have been a nightmare to score with all the different divisions. I would highly recommend it, only three hours from Memphis with an excellent course and good food right down the mountain.
